diff options
author | Theodore Tso <tytso@mit.edu> | 1995-03-24 22:24:45 +0000 |
---|---|---|
committer | Theodore Tso <tytso@mit.edu> | 1995-03-24 22:24:45 +0000 |
commit | 8e59fa77ee76f2dd68a1f1f07635638e2a88624c (patch) | |
tree | b5d17036336742b0c93e1dbf57ce10043c4fe643 /src/include/krb5/Makefile.in | |
parent | 8a474e85015785ca4fafa7ab7199d952f6bef713 (diff) | |
download | krb5-8e59fa77ee76f2dd68a1f1f07635638e2a88624c.tar.gz krb5-8e59fa77ee76f2dd68a1f1f07635638e2a88624c.tar.xz krb5-8e59fa77ee76f2dd68a1f1f07635638e2a88624c.zip |
adm_defs.h (ADM5_DEFAULT_PORT): Add definition of default
administration port.
Makefile.in (install): Delete the destination header files
before copying in the new ones. Also install autoconf.h.
Only install header files if the header file has changed.
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@5230 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/include/krb5/Makefile.in')
-rw-r--r-- | src/include/krb5/Makefile.in | 20 |
1 files changed, 13 insertions, 7 deletions
diff --git a/src/include/krb5/Makefile.in b/src/include/krb5/Makefile.in index 4d77c085a3..bf1652a5dd 100644 --- a/src/include/krb5/Makefile.in +++ b/src/include/krb5/Makefile.in @@ -36,13 +36,19 @@ clean:: depend:: -install:: - @set -x; for f in $(KRB5_HEADERS); \ - do $(INSTALL_DATA) $(srcdir)/$$f $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f ; \ - done; \ - for f in $(BUILT_HEADERS) $(ET_HEADERS); \ - do $(INSTALL_DATA) $$f $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f ; \ - done +install:: $(KRB5_HEADERS) config.h osconf.h autoconf.h + @set -x; for f in $(KRB5_HEADERS) ; \ + do if cmp -s $$f $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f; \ + then true; else \ + $(RM) $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f; \ + cp $(srcdir)/$$f $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f ; \ + fi; done + @set -x; for f in config.h osconf.h autoconf.h ; \ + do if cmp -s $$f $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f; \ + then true; else \ + $(RM) $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f; \ + cp $$f $(DESTDIR)$(KRB5_INCDIR)/krb5/$$f ; \ + fi; done PROCESS_REPLACE = -e "s+@KRB5ROOT+$(KRB5ROOT)+" \ -e "s+@KDB5DIR+$(KDB5DIR)+" \ |